#683ef3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#683ef3 is composed of 40.8% red, 24.3% green and 95.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.2% cyan, 74.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 253.9 degrees, a saturation of 88.3% and a lightness of 59.8%. #683ef3 color hex could be obtained by blending #d07cff with #0000e7. Closest websafe color is: #6633ff.

#683ef3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#683ef3 has RGB values of R:104, G:62, B:243 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0.74,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 6831859.

Shades and Tints of #683ef3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03010a is the darkest color, while #f8f7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#683ef3
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#96959c is the less saturated color, while #6436fb is the most saturated one.
